Description

Journalists, political scientists, and psychologists have spent years asking themselves how Donald Trump managed to take the American people captive. Now, you know. In this volume, you'll find the 12 rules Trump followed to secure and retain his base's devotion. You don't need to ask him to find out what they are. Just watch him; listen to what he's said. You'll discover: A man who's not immoral, but amoral: He doesn't careabout what he fights for, as long as he wins. A man whose life is built on an illusion and branding. On image, not substance. A modern-day snake oil salesman obsessed with preserving that image, because he's deathly afraid of being exposed as the fraud he really is. A man who depends entirely on others' approval to validate him, because he's never succeeded on his own. A man so broken that no achievement is enough to providehim with the sense of self-worth he desperately craves. Here's what Trump's method tells us about him, and about ourselves. We can take our power back - from him and others like him - by exposing it for what it really is.
